大庆高台子油层闭合酸化技术

摘    要:闭合酸化技术是碳酸盐岩酸化压裂后,对人工裂缝进行再改造的补救性措施,通过解除对裂缝造成的伤害,提高裂缝的导流能力,增大扫油效率,提高油井产量。针对大庆西部高台子复杂岩性地层的特征及水力支撑压裂情况,进行了措施方案分析,扩大了常规闭合酸化技术的应用范围,提出了在水力支撑裂缝中进行酸化解堵的新观点,研究了适应该地层的压裂液配方和酸化解堵剂,现场进行2口井试验,闭合酸化效果较水力压裂效果明显,产量平均增加50%以上

Enclosed Acidizing Technology in Gaotaizi Reservoir in Daqing

Abstract:Closure acidizing is usually used in carbonate reservoir, which is a kind of remedy method to the formed acid etched fracture. Because the damage by the partially solved particles to the fracture is removed, the acid etched fracture conductivity and its efficiency are enhanced in order to finally enhance the oil production. The study, which to the feature of flexile mineralogical composition and the past hydraulic fracture of the Gaotaizi layer in the western Daqing Oilfield, analyzed the stimulation project, enlarged the application extent of the closure acidizing technology which gave the novel opinion about acidizing removed the damage by the fracture fluid in the hydraulic fracture, and study the fracture fluid and the acidizing fluid system formulations suit to the reservoir. Two oil wells have been stimulated in the closure acidizing technology, and the oil production after closure acidizing is higher 50% than that of hydraulic fracture. It is advised to further stimulate other oil wells to test this method and technology.
